CRUELTY ALLEGED

INCIDENTS AT RIVEBTON BACES.' By Telegraph.—Press Association. -;..- Dunedin, April'l7. • -At'a meeting of tlie Society foTuthe Prevention of Cruelty to' Animals,, a letter was received from Mr. Miller, a veterinary 'surgeon, describing a case of alleged cruelty at Biverton races by fixing straps tightly ronnd the tongues of two horses. It was decided to refer the matter to the Southland Society, with aa expression of opinion that th 6 treatment described was very cruel. . /'
